Conor Bradley’s Grim Setback
In a disheartening twist of fate, Liverpool defender Conor Bradley now prepares for knee surgery following a heart-wrenching injury sustained during a routine match against Arsenal. This cataclysmic event occurred during stoppage time, where Bradley, embroiled in an intense fracas instigated by Arsenal’s Gabriel Martinelli, fell awkwardly, igniting chaos on the pitch. The scene morphed into a hostile melee, cataloging the brutal intensity that often engulfs Premier League clashes.
A Season in Jeopardy
This unfortunate injury casts an ominous shadow over Bradley’s season, with the club’s announcement bringing a palpable sense of dread. The absence of specific timelines for his return only intensifies the uncertainty surrounding his future on the pitch. Reports whisper of a season-ending prognosis, though it’s crucial to note that his anterior cruciate ligament remains intact—a sliver of hope amidst a grim diagnosis of ligament and bone damage.
The Weight of Injury
Bradley’s journey has been fraught with the unpredictable demons of injury. The 22-year-old has already endured significant setbacks, missing over 50 matches in his nascent career.
